Grocery Budget Activity
On pages 141 and 142 Alex Kotlowitz provides LaJoe’s grocery list for the entire month. LaJoe is able to feed THIRTEEN people on less than $542.00. This, although it might seem like a common task, is not as simple as it sounds. You will be tasked with seeing how well you could do on a limited budget of $18 per person in your family per week (I have adjusted for inflation/cost of living). You may partner up, but your budget will be limited to the amount of people in your group, with a maximum number of four.

* What you have discovered about the process? Was it as easy or more difficult as you thought? Explain.
* Did you have money left over? If so, what would you spend it on? If not, would you sacrifice something next month?
* What did you sacrifice on purpose, knowing or even expecting that you would or might not have enough money?
* What does this experience reveal to you about the realities in which LaJoe lives? Could you live as she does? Explain.
